Tapestry House Assisted Living is a senior community located at 2725 Holcomb Bridge Rd in Alpharetta, Georgia. The neighboring area is heavily populated, with approximately 65,000 residents in the 30022 zip code. With a median household income of $105,468, it is a generally wealthier area. It is located nearby numerous local conveniences, including churches, retail shopping, and medical facilities. They are located just 4.97 miles from Emory Dunwoody Medical Center. There are many churches within four miles, including Mt Pisgah United Methodist Church, Northminster Presbyterian Church, Simpsonwood United Methodist, and St Brigid Catholic Church. There are also multiple drugstores within one mile of the community.
Tapestry House Assisted Living offers both assisted living and Alzheimer's care. They are an excellent alternative for people who need assistance with common activities but who want to maintain their independence to some degree. They can also provide for people at all levels of dementia or Alzheimer's Disease who require support with common activities and monitoring to avoid wandering.
This provider features many different services and amenities. Social activities include off site field trips, arts and crafts , TV and movie nights, health and wellness programs, and spiritual/religious activities. Also offered are one bedroom suites, efficiency suites, two bedroom suites, along with other living choices. Additionally, they provide various health services including physical therapy, general assistance with personal care, help with medication, and nurses on staff.
The monthly average expense for Tapestry House Assisted Living is about $4,012. This is higher than the $3,136 average cost in the city of Alpharetta. The estimated average expense in the State of Georgia is approximately $2,642, which is lower than the US average of $3,508.
